Transaction 53f6d0eb239a83d46b1ca0c771627ca276aa1258b724bb0386388ae889e077bc
1 Input
1 Output
-
53f6d0eb239a83d46b1ca0c771627ca276aa1258b724bb0386388ae889e077bc:0
- value
- 19786539
- script pubkey
- OP_0 OP_PUSHBYTES_20 97dfcf4f1a9ad1be82c8c97616fe573755462643
- address
- bc1qjl0u7nc6ntgmaqkge9mpdljhxa25vfjrhx2qld